Multi-Walled Carbon Nanotube (MWCNT) Conductive Additive
CAS Number: 308068-56-6
Battery-grade multi-walled carbon nanotubes (MWCNTs) form a 1D conductive network in battery electrodes that bridges isolated active material particles, significantly improving rate capability and cycle stability versus carbon black. Used as a single conductive agent or in combination with carbon black, typically at 0.1–1.0 wt%.

Key Features
- Long aspect ratio (>300) creates continuous conductive pathways at ultra-low filler fractions
- High tensile strength reinforces electrode mechanical integrity against Si expansion
- Available as pre-dispersed suspension in NMP or water for direct slurry blending
- CNT+C45 combination provides both long-range and short-range conductive networks
